Garden City, N.Y. - As it continues through its 2023-24 season, the Adelphi University men's golf team has announced that it will be signing Mitchell Archer, set to begin competition in the fall of 2024.
Archer hails from DeWitt, N.Y. and will be graduating from Jamesville-DeWitt High School later this spring. During his time in the greater Syracuse area, the prospective freshman has aided his school in winning multiple Section III Championships.
In his time out as a junior player, Archer won multiple tournaments, including the Junior AIM Championship in July 2023. His efforts earned him a spot on the Williamson Cup Team for the year, where all-star junior golf teams compete from across the world.
Head Coach
David Mattana said of the newcomer, "Mitchell is an outstanding talent who has proven he can compete and win at the highest level. We expect him to be a driving force, as Adelphi golf transitions from regional to national prominence in the coming years."
Mattana and the Panthers continue their Spring 2024 campaign after winning the NE10 in October. The win qualified them for the NCAA East/Atlantic Super Regional, taking place at the Oglebay Resort in Wheeling, W.Va. from Friday, May 10 - Saturday, May 11.
